About the Role
This position is ideal for candidates looking to start their career in Human Resources. The Human Resources Coordinator will support the HR team in various core HR functions, including clerical tasks, recruitment, employee relations, training, occupational health and safety, compensation and benefits, and HR policies. Additionally, this role will collaborate with the Finance department on daily accounting and finance-related responsibilities.

Responsibilities
- Provide a welcoming reception for associates and candidates at the Associate Service Center.
- Maintain an organized and professional reception area.
- Manage associate programs, including birthday and anniversary celebrations, bulletin boards, and postings.
- File and maintain associate records in compliance with HR standards and legal requirements.
- Conduct audits of employee files and documentation.
- Assist with New Hire Orientation and onboarding processes.
- Support associates by answering questions or directing inquiries to appropriate team members.
- Participate in planning and executing HR department events.
- Handle departmental mail and communications.
- Assist with updates to employee records such as address, marital status, etc.
- Support applicants with online applications and related questions.
- Ensure all paperwork is completed accurately with signatures.
- Prepare payroll reports by deadlines.
- Order and organize office supplies, including nametags and folders.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
